Kyogle · Suburb / Locality
What people believe — religious affiliation and those with no religion.
Nearly 38% of people in Kyogle report having no religion, which is well above the New South Wales figure. This makes the area more likely to be non-religious than the state average, though it sits slightly below the national trend.
The mix of religions, and people with no religion.
Christianity is the most common faith at 46.9%. Other groups include Buddhism at 1.3% and Hinduism at 0.9%.
